Aquavista... Well where do I start? At the finish line. We travelled with Aquavista for several years, on what we considered a performance cruising cat, from Yamba to Lizard island and she really is a dark horse, surprising many at how well she sailed. For a catamaran that is under 12m, you won't find a better boat for room, storage, sailing performance and pure simplicity.
Unlike the heavier built sister ships with mini keels, diesels and conservative rigs, Aquavista was built lighter using more foam sandwich construction but solid fibreglass under the water line creating a stiff, light and responsive sailing vessel.
Many improvements have been made over the years including an expansive solid foam sandwich cockpit cover with windscreen and side and rear covers.
Hull extensions for better access while swimming and dinghy boarding. A screecher was added, stainless targa davits, solar increased to 640 watts, an electric winch for dinghy davits and screecher furling line, new windows and hatch perspex and a B & G plotter, AIS and Raymarine package.
Stepping aboard Aquavista you are greeted with a large but secure cockpit with great visibility from the helm. The saloon can seat up to 8 people comfortably for pot luck dinners, the galley is down below to starboard but still in a position to interact with guests in the saloon. Huge 200ltr top opening inbuilt 12v refrigeration system and 90ltr freezer. Plenty of bench space, storage, oven and stove top.
The two forward cabins are huge, with king size beds and rare forward and side facing windows to keep an eye on what's happening outside. Good sized head and shower is aft in the starboard hull and a double cabin aft port hand side.
